Klaus‐Dieter Sommer is a scholar working on Statistics, Probability and Uncertainty, Computer Networks and Communications and Biomedical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Klaus‐Dieter Sommer has authored 28 papers receiving a total of 497 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 19 papers in Statistics, Probability and Uncertainty, 8 papers in Computer Networks and Communications and 4 papers in Biomedical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Klaus‐Dieter Sommer’s work include Scientific Measurement and Uncertainty Evaluation (19 papers), Sensor Technology and Measurement Systems (8 papers) and Advanced Statistical Process Monitoring (5 papers). Klaus‐Dieter Sommer is often cited by papers focused on Scientific Measurement and Uncertainty Evaluation (19 papers), Sensor Technology and Measurement Systems (8 papers) and Advanced Statistical Process Monitoring (5 papers). Klaus‐Dieter Sommer collaborates with scholars based in Germany, United States and United Kingdom. Klaus‐Dieter Sommer's co-authors include Bernd Siebert, Rüdiger Kessel, Raghu N. Kacker, Albert Weckenmann and Fernando Puente León and has published in prestigious journals such as CIRP Annals, Measurement and Robotics and Autonomous Systems.
